Call me delusional or whatever idc but hear me out, I genuinely do think that we’ll get something juicy in terms of Lottieshauna next season, and I have reasons. Let me go through a long rant of the build up for their characters, and what I think that means, and where that will lead them for s4.
S3, to my extreme suprise was so lottieshauna centered I was actually taken back. We leave s2 with the beating, and then shauna showing some form of regret after it’s said and done, bringing lottie a blanket, and when van said that she couldn’t imagine being in the wilderness without lottie, shauna agreed. So we leave off s2 with pretty good material, but I did not anticipate the full course meal that we would receive in s3.
S3 for them opens up with lottie talking to Travis about grief, In which naturally, the conversation steered in the direction of shauna. Though it wasn’t in depth or long, we get a line from lottie where she says, “I tried to talk to her, but she kinda shut me out” and lottie telling us that shauna also said sometime that “needing a shrink doesn’t make you a shrink” (not sure if that’s worded correctly but it was along those lines) so there we are confirmed with tension; longing on Lottie’s part, and regret and also what seems to be bitterness and a cold shoulder from Shauna. One can assume it’s because shauna can’t handle or regulate her emotions properly, so with her it’s either lash out or be completely avoidant. And in this case, it seems to have been both towards lottie at some point in time.
Now moving past that bit of information from the conversation she had with Travis, let’s go to the adult timeline for ep 2 and 3; lottie shows up to Shauna’s house unannounced, out of everyone, and the fact that we now know that she could’ve literally just have gone back to her posh penthouses in NY says a lot TO ME. now again, let’s move forward and go to Lottie’s death. Though lottieshauna is growing rapidly in numbers, the critique i see the most about the ship is that it’s one sided. Now I see why it may look like that, and shit at one point I did think so to, but all my doubts were completely stripped away when Lottie’s death came around. Shauna cared. Shauna was affected. And she seemed to be the only one who truly gave a shit that lottie was killed.
The bedroom scene of Shauna having these very specific flashbacks of her in Lottie’s room screamed intimate to me. So shauna, the one who supposedly despises lottie, has these flashbacks of lottie smiling at her, and also smiling at others, she sees a flashback of lottie at her compound, she sees lottie on the night of doomcoming with her antlers looming, and lastly, we see lottie covered in blood, from what we now know is when Shauna returned to the camp/village with Hannah and saw lottie, a sight that stuck in Shaunas mind for 25+ years. And after those visions, we see one of the most caring and thoughtful things I’ve ever seen Shauna do. She eases Lottie’s fathers pain, and vicariously talks to Lottie’s father as if she’s lottie herself. Do you know the kind of understanding, care and love, yes LOVE, that takes for someone to do ? And to accurately Portray yourself as someone like lottie to her actual father ? Talking about Lottie’s mental illness, saying to Lottie’s dad that it wasn’t easy for her, and questioning Lottie’s father, ‘are you really trying?’ ‘Did you really try and understand your daughter?’ Beautiful and fascinating scene.
Now, let’s go back into the teen timeline, the fucking trial episode. Two major scenes I want to point out. The voting scene, and the scene where lottie watches Melissa and shauna. The voting scene was so incredibly charged with so many different undertones. Lottie seeing god/the wilderness in shauna, like truly seeing it in her, in my opinion, for the first real time. And now the scene with lottie looking at Melissa and Shauna’s exchange, lottie in my eyes, seems to be longing for that connection that Melissa has been able to achieve; something that lottie has craved for so long, i sense envy, that Melissa, out of nowhere, gets to be somewhat emotionally, and physically close with shauna. Another fascinating scene to me.
Now to one of my favorite scenes in all of s3. The axe scene. Lottie axes Edwin and immediately casts her eyes to shauna for approval; shauna smiles wide and gives lottie that approval, while the others stare in horror. I saw alicentgf say that lottie could’ve partly done it to seek that very approval from shauna specifically, after seeing the bloody hand scene with Mel and Shauna after cutting ben’s Achilles - lottie thinking that blood will get her close to shauna, abs in a way, that’s completely true. Definitely something to consider and think about.
Now skip a bit to the scene where shauna stays, and sides with lottie against the group leaving. I saw a post that I agreed with completely. Many think that shauna just stayed for herself and lottie made her realize that in the moment, but I believe that she also stayed for lottie as well. Whether shauna likes to admit it or not, she has a weird tether to lottie, though I think 100% that she hates the fact that she does, she can’t change what she feels deep inside. Watch the scene and look at Shauna’s face when lottie is speaking to Natalie about going home. Says a lot.
Now to the hunt. They were practically feeding off of each other. Lottie says they should hunt, shauna then agrees and calls for a hunt. Natalie tries to protest but Shauna simply says her name, and she returns, lottie smiles in satisfaction; I believe she loves Shauna’s power, her command, her ability to give fear. Lottie and her being the only ones who want the hunt - like I said, feeding off each other and using each other for their violent and horrible desires. Lottie’s desire being that she wants to please her god, and Shauna’s is just because she’s having fun. As confirmed by shauna in the adult timeline herself. But it’s the same result, violence and death.
So now, we leave off with Shauna being deceived and Natalie has called for help, the group is against shauna, and the one who we don’t see happy or shown in support of what juts happened, is lottie. So the show has left shauna and lottie completely at odds with the rest of the group, and here’s what and where I think that will lead them to in s4:
This isolation will ultimately bring lottie and shauna closer together than they’ve ever been, I believe they will go full church and state and work together to gain some sort of control back over the group. Lottie has absolutely no problem in being a follower of shauna, and being under her command; so whatever shauna says, lottie will do. But same with shauna, lottie commanded and a hunt and she did a fucking hunt because she asked. So they work together as one beautiful, and fucked up unit. Now what that means for lottie and Shauna and what will happen between them on the intimate side of things, I don’t want to sound ridiculous , far-fetched or god forbid.. fanon, but I genuinely think “weird” things could happen between the two; does that mean weird physical intimacy? Maybe. Does that mean possible ritualistic killings together? Could be, Because several of those people that are alive need to die to make the survivor count go to 8, so I definitely don’t see that as being far fetched.
To end this, I just think personally that the writers are building up to something for them, and the connection and chemistry between them will not be wasted as I’ve previously thought. Who knows, we’ll just have to wait and see.

it's actually incredibly important to me that s3 has two scenes where shauna insists on passing the knife to somebody else. i think that shauna serves as a scapegoat for a lot of the characters this season in both timelines, and so much of that is tied to her role as the butcher. it's a role where she's constantly doing the dirty work that nobody else can stomach, misty acknowledges that almost verbatim during ben's trial. and i think that shauna's response to this role is also difficult to stomach, in that she doesn't at any point allow herself any reprieve from the gruesome reality of what she's doing. when natalie kills ben, of course it hurts her to do it, and of course the others are mad, but she can rely on it being "the right thing to do." when lottie kills edwin, of course it's a product of her rapidly deteriorating mental state, of course the others are mad, but she can rely on it being "what it wanted." shauna allows herself none of these things. her rage, her grief, and her resentment are the only things she has. the reality of what it means to cut up the body of a friend is all she has. her resilience, the chip on her shoulder, and her stony exterior are how she survives. she is not a character unburdened by guilt, she's a character who believes guilt is a selfish thing to feel. (you know there was no 'it' right? it was just us.) we did horrible things in horrible ways, what use is there in pretending otherwise? what use is there in feeling guilty once it's done? and so it matters a great deal that when melissa tells shauna why she likes her, that list of things includes parts of who shauna has become since losing jackie, and her baby, and forcing herself to live and exist under the conditions of her (admittedly warped) sense of absolute reality. of course she hands melissa the knife. it's how THIS version of shauna can open up. shauna's love language has always involved mirroring and consumption and co-dependence and a blending of identities. it's how she loved jackie. it's how she goes on to love callie. be me for a second. see what it feels like. live with yourself after you do it. show me that i can do the same. and after natalie kills ben, and shauna takes her place as leader, she does it again. she passes natalie the knife, only this time as a form of punishment. because no matter how mean or violent shauna becomes, how comfortable with blood and guts she appears, that is ultimately how she views this role. it's a punishment. shauna's very existence, the life she's built 25 years later, is a form of punishment. but it's also incredibly significant to me that shauna's idea of punishment involves...forcing somebody to walk a mile in her shoes. be her for a second. see what it feels like. she can't talk about it, or cry about it, or pray about it, but she can do this.
